Buffalo Chicken Sliders are perfect for your next party.
Packed with shredded chicken drenched in spicy buffalo sauce and topped with a mix of Mozzarella and Blue Cheese, these sliders are both comforting and full of flavor.

Ingredient Notes
Please check the recipe card below for a detailed, printable ingredient list.
DINNER ROLLS - We prefer soft Hawaiian sweet rolls because they have a unique sweet flavor and soft texture, making them a versatile choice for sliders and sandwiches.
CHICKEN – about 16 ounces or 1 whole rotisserie chicken. I like rotisserie chicken because the chicken is always tender, and it saves time because it's already cooked!
HOT SAUCE – I used Primal Kitchen’s original buffalo wing sauce. It’s one of my favorite brands of buffalo sauce! It has a great flavor, a thick consistency, and cleaner ingredients, and it is mild enough for those who are sensitive to spiciness.
RANCH DRESSING – I love adding ranch for a little creaminess and extra flavor. You can also use blue cheese dressing!
MOZZARELLA - Grated – cheese is an essential ingredient for all sliders! I also love using cheddar for these sliders. If you don't like Mozzarella Cheese, you can also experiment with Cheddar Cheese or even Monterey Jack cheese.
BLUE CHEESE – I am a huge fan of blue cheese! Blue Cheese and Buffalo dressing is one of my all-time favorite combos. However, I understand not everyone shares my love for blue cheese, and these sliders are still delicious without it!
BUTTER - I recommend unsalted butter. The butter helps make the tops nice and crispy!
GARLIC - minced – I love adding a little garlic because it makes the tops taste like garlic bread. Along with all the other delicious components of this recipe, this is the cherry on top.
PARSLEY – I used dried parsley. You can add fresh parsley before or after baking.
How To Make Buffalo Chicken Sliders
Please check the printable recipe card below for more detailed instructions.
- Prepare Chicken – Mix shredded chicken with buffalo sauce.
- Layer Ingredients - Place the bottom half of the rolls in a baking dish, spread ranch dressing, and add mozzarella, chicken mixture, and blue cheese.
- Top Rolls – Add the top half of the rolls. Brush rolls with melted butter and garlic mixture; sprinkle parsley.
- Bake – Cover with aluminum foil, bake at 350º Fahrenheit for 15 minutes, then 5 minutes uncovered until golden brown.

Planning and Leftovers
MAKE AHEAD - I generally don't recommend preparing them ahead. If you want to cut down on prep time the day of, prepare all the ingredients a day in advance but stop before assembling the sliders.
STORE: To store leftovers, place the sliders in an airtight container and keep them in the refrigerator. They'll stay good for up to 3 days.
FREEZE: You can freeze these sliders. Wrap each slider individually in plastic wrap and then put them in a freezer-safe bag. They'll last in the freezer for about a month.
REHEAT: To reheat, thaw them if frozen, and then warm them in the oven at 350º Fahrenheit for about 10 minutes or until they're heated through. This method helps retain their texture and flavor.
Recipe Success Tips
- PROPER CHICKEN PREPARATION – Ensure the chicken is well-shredded and evenly coated with Buffalo sauce for a consistent flavor in every bite.
- BALANCE THE SAUCES – Finding the right balance between Buffalo sauce and Ranch dressing is key. Adjust according to your taste preference for a spicier or milder flavor.
- CHEESE QUALITY MATTERS – Use freshly grated Mozzarella and quality Blue Cheese for the best melt and flavor.
- DON'T OVERBAKE – Keep an eye on the sliders while they're in the oven to prevent them from drying out. They should be baked just until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- SERVE IMMEDIATELY – For the best experience, serve these sliders hot and fresh out of the oven when they're at their most flavorful, and the bread is perfectly toasty.

Buffalo Chicken Sliders
Ingredients
- 12 Hawaiian dinner rolls
- 4 cups chicken shredded
- ½ cup Buffalo sauce
- ¼ cup Ranch dressing
- 1 cup Mozzarella Cheese grated
- ¼ cup Blue Cheese crumbled
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350º Fahrenheit. Slice the Hawaiian rolls down the middle and place on a baking sheet.
- Mix the chicken and buffalo sauce in a large bowl until the chicken is evenly coated. Set aside.
- Spread the Ranch dressing evenly on the bottom half of the Hawaiian rolls. Add Mozzarella cheese, followed by the chicken and Buffalo sauce. Top with Blue cheese and place the top half of the Hawaiian rolls on top.
- In a small bowl, combine the melted butter and garlic. Using a pastry brush, brush the butter mixture on top of the rolls, followed by a sprinkle of parsley.
- Cover with foil and bake for 15 minutes at 350º Fahrenheit.
- Remove foil and bake for an additional 5 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and the tops are crispy. Allow the sliders to cool slightly. Cut sliders or pull apart and serve warm.
